I really enjoy this monitor. I’ve been pretty impressed with it since I set it up and overall, I’d definitely recommend it to a friend. Build quality is solid. Image quality is pretty good. And the 240hz makes the whole thing feel as smooth as butter.
My first impressions upon unboxing this monitor were that it was built very well. It’s made out of plastic for sure but not all plastics are equal. This thing is HEAVY and from weight alone, it feels like it’ll last a good long time. As other reviews have noted, it rotates to go from a horizontal orientation to a vertical one. Because of this, there is a bit of play in the swivel. Some people have said this is a bad thing. I find it useful as it allows for small adjustments due to crooked desks and even with the bit of play, tends to stay where I put it. Overall, build quality is great.
As far as image quality goes - it’s fine. Most people are likely to think it looks great. I have it directly next to an Apple Studio Display so the Omen’s IQ shortcomings are way more apparent. Here’s the thing though, the Studio Display is meant for work where display accuracy is the most important factor in a monitor. The Omen is meant for gaming; and when used for its intended purpose, the high contrast and vivid colors on the Omen work to its benefit, not its detriment. If you need a monitor for photo/video editing or graphic design, skip this one. If you need a gaming monitor, the IQ on the Omen is more than sufficient.
The biggest feature though is that 240hz refresh rate. I’ll admit, I was a non-believer before using it. I figured the difference between the 120hz displays I’m used to and this 240hz one wouldn’t be that noticeable. I was dead wrong. Even when just moving windows around on the desktop, the high refresh rate just makes the whole experience of using your computer feel kinda new. Obviously it’s great for playing games but I was surprised at just how much I noticed it outside of gaming.
There are a couple other small things worth mentioning. It’s vesa mountable, which is nice. It has a USB hub. I didn’t test it but I’m sure it’ll be useful for someone. There’s no webcam, which to me is actually a good thing. A large portion of the packaging is cardboard and therefore recyclable - love that. And it comes with all the cables you need in the box.
I’d recommend this to a friend, without a doubt.

In the box is the 27 inch monitor, a stand, a DisplayPort cord, a power cord and a quick guide/multi-language manual.
First impression - Heavy! This monitor is very heavy. I noticed right away that the the screen is almost borderless, the bezel is only at the bottom.
Set Up - The set up was simple, plug in the power cord and decide which display cable to use - HDMI or DisplayPort. It also has a USB-C connection and a USB-B connection, so there are many options to choose from on what type of connection/display you would like to use. There is also a download for the monitor that you can also use. It is located in the Microsoft Store and it is called the Omen Gaming Hub; you can use the hub to change features and settings and to get updates.
Display - The display is a 27 inch QHD display. In the HDMI mode, it looked really good. It had really crisp blacks and sharp contrast between colors and in certain games I saw things that I hadn’t seen before; it was like putting on a new pair of glasses. Also in the HDMI mode, it was operating in 60Hz mode automatically.
I changed to DisplayPort mode started operating at 144Hz automatically and never changed back to HDMI again. The game I was running, was operating at peak frames per second without any screen tearing or loss of refresh rate. It was probably the best that I have ever seen this game operate on any display. I have played this game on a LOT of displays.
Pros - (Features) This monitors has a ton of built-in features including RGB backlighting on the rear, built-in cross-hair assignment on the screen that is fully adjustable, pre-set viewing modes, built-in speakers, built-in 3.5 headphone jack, it can display your refresh rate and FPS anywhere on the monitor that you want it to.
Cons - When using a past thru device/capture card is attached, the monitor does not like it. It has a tendency to go into rest/sleep mode when the past thru device is active and it will drop down to 60Hz and go no higher while the past thru device is attached. Also, the placement of the power button.
Overall, even with the cons, I give this monitor a 5 out of 5 stars. Would I recommend to friends and family? Absolutely!

This is 27", 240Hz Omen monitor by HP blew me away by its performance and how nice it looks. This IPS panel has a native 2560 x 1440 resolution (QHD) but can support all sorts of other resolutions as well. This monitor has a contrast ratio of 1000:1, which is totally fine with me. Im not a fan of monitors that have super high contrast ratios because they are harder to calibrate. There are 2 HDMI ports, 1 Display port, 2 USB ports, and a headphone jack. I plugged this bad boy straight to my XBox and it looks so great. By having the high refresh rate, I didn't notice any blurring or tearing in my game play. It has a 1 millisecond response time so I didn't notice any lag. The FreeSync and G-Sync compatibility makes game play look pretty smooth. I don't own a gaming PC yet, but I'm considering it now after getting this monitor. Another thing that stood out about this monitor is how bright it can get. It has a brightness of 400 nits and it can be adjusted in the settings. I definitely do recommend this gaming monitor.
